Glenn Taranto (born January 27, 1959) is an American actor and screenwriter, perhaps best known for his role as Gomez on The New Addams Family. He has of course an Italian distant relative because Taranto is an Apulian city.

He is a member of Academy Award Winner Paul Haggis unofficial stock company having appeared in six projects for the highly acclaimed writer, director.

Taranto's first screenplay, Stolen (Originally titled "The Boy In The Box"), starring Josh Lucas and Jon Hamm was produced by A2 Entertainment and Code Entertainment and released to American theatres in 2010.

Mr. Taranto has recently completed his second screenplay "3-Way Split", an action-heist comedy.

Glenn was born and raised in New Jersey. He resided in Brooklyn, NY from July 1981 until September 1992 and has lived in Los Angeles since October 1992.
